The National Testing Agency (NTA) is expected to release the answer key for JEE Main Session 2025 soon. The answer key will be available on the official website of JEE Main (jeemain.nta.nic.in) for candidates to download and estimate their scores.

The JEE Main Session 2025 answer key will contain the correct answers to the questions asked in the exam, along with the question paper and response sheet. Candidates can use the answer key to calculate their expected scores and assess their performance.
The JEE Main Session 2025 Exam will be conducted on January 22, 23, 24, 28 and 29, 2025 of Paper I (B.E. / B.Tech.) and On January 30, 2025of Paper 2A (B. Arch), Paper 2B (B. Planning) and Paper 2A & 2B (B.Arch. & B. Planning both).

Challenging the Answer Key
If candidates find any discrepancies in the answer key, they can challenge it by paying a fee of ₹200 per question. The Answer key will be displayed for two or three days. The challenge process will be online, and candidates will need to provide justification for their challenge. The NTA will review the challenges and release a revised answer key if necessary.
